Washington Business Centre Situated just off the A1231, one minute from the A19, Washington Business Centre is Sunderland City Council’s newest £6m development, offering contemporary accommodation in a superb location, designed to accommodate businesses looking for specific size and specification of premises.
The 5,
200sq.metre building has 24 office spaces, seven hybrid units and 13 functional workshops as well as meeting rooms and a central atrium for networking with breakout areas. There’s also free car parking on site and the benefit of being located on a pleasant network of cycle ways and pathways with secure parking for cycles in the grounds.
The centre is well and truly connected to the region’s transport infrastructure making regional, national and international business straightforward. Just like its two counterparts the centre also offers tenants the convenience of 24 hours a day, seven days a week flexibility,
quality and cost effectiveness to suit new, young or expanding businesses. The centre has already attracted a diverse range of businesses including research and development, manufacturing, printing, visual management tools, recruitment and market research. There is still high quality office accommodation available to rent as well as a limited number of workshops. Graham Curry, Director at Alliance Tools
Said “There are around 120 potential customers on our local database and 250 in the wider area. “ There isn’t a company based in
Washington in our line of business so the location is ideal. It is also central to Durham, Northumberland and Tyne and Wear areas that we want to cover. “The road access is perfect between the A19 and A1 and on the edge of the A1231 for covering the area, and the facilities at Washington Business Centre are fantastic for what we need. It’s a brand new building, it’s easy to find and has meeting rooms available for our meetings, training sessions and conferences.”
